New Delhi: It may take until July to return to normalcy in a country reeling under the second wave of the coronavirus epidemic. Although experts believe that corona infection cases will reach their peak by the second week of May, it may take two and a half months or more for the infection rate to come to a minimum.

IIT Kanpur Professor Maninder Agarwal has used the formula model to say that the peak of corona infection cases in many states will start coming in the first week of May and the infection will start declining in mid-May, but the situation in the country will be possible only after July or beyond, whether the situation in the country is normal or even as in February. Because the decline in the new transition will be slow. IIT Kanpur is constantly doing mathematical modeling on corona infections.

Looking at the data of the Union Health Ministry, the corona infection has crossed the previous peak in 12 states of the country. These states are Maharashtra, Karnataka, UP, Delhi, West Bengal, Rajasthan, Tamil Nadu, Madhya Pradesh, Bihar, Haryana, Telangana, and Jharkhand. Therefore, it is believed that these states are now going to approach the second wave peak.
